Ticket: Misconfigured staging environment for the Briarhook gateway. External plugin authors have reported that rate limiting in the internal API gateway is rejecting requests after only 5 calls per minute instead of the documented 500. Root cause: the staging env file was copied from the load-test profile, which intentionally throttles hard. Fix is to restore the standard limits and re-issue the gateway credential plugins use to authenticate. That credential is set on the line immediately below.

vault entry, yagep-yagef: COURIER_KEY13=8965fb29ff62d

Welcome aboard — Matchline service notes

The Matchline pairing service runs on the Corvett runtime, and GC pauses are our main latency risk. Pauses over 150 ms can drop in-flight matches, so we pin heap size and watch the `gc_pause_p99` dashboard closely. If you see repeated long pauses, don't restart the pods yourself; page the Driftwell rotation and capture a heap dump first. Dumps are encrypted at rest, and to open one on your workstation you'll need the recovery passphrase noted just below.

vault phrase of kaduf-baweg = norael-julox-raleth-wenok-eliir-ulamir-ulair-norwyn-rusion

The old boolean toggle in Relayloom hid a real tradeoff: permessage-deflate saves bandwidth but raises per-connection memory, which bit plugins holding thousands of idle sockets. `WS_COMPRESS_LEVEL` now accepts 0–9 so plugin authors can tune this directly. The old name is accepted with a deprecation warning until 4.0. Migration is mechanical: rename the variable in your plugin's `.env`. Note that the broker now authenticates compressed frames, so your `.env` must also include the shared frame key on the following line.

secret setting of kagup-haweg: RELAY_SECRET20=79282600b75847005433

Subject: Basement Archive Room — Night Shift Access

Hello night team,

Please note the archive room in the basement of Corven House is now locked after 18:00. If you need to retrieve files for the Halwick project, sign the logbook at the stairwell first, note the time, and switch off the dehumidifier when you leave. The door reader was replaced on Tuesday, so your old code will not work. Use the pass code below instead.

turnstile pass: bdg-YEOZLM-79341408